Understanding RTP and Volatility in Online Slots
Online slots have become increasingly popular, but many players don’t fully understand the mechanics behind their favorite games. Two crucial concepts that significantly impact your gambling experience are Return to Player (RTP) and volatility.
What is RTP?
RTP represents the percentage of wagered money that a slot game returns to players over time. For example, a slot with a 96% RTP will theoretically return $96 for every $100 bet. It’s important to note that RTP is calculated over thousands of spins, so short-term results can vary dramatically.
Understanding Volatility
Volatility, also called variance, describes how frequently and how much a slot pays out. Low volatility slots offer frequent small wins, making them ideal for players seeking steady entertainment. High volatility slots deliver larger payouts but less frequently, appealing to risk-takers chasing big jackpots.
Making Smart Choices
When selecting an online slot, consider your playing style and bankroll. If you want extended gameplay, low volatility games with solid RTPs are your best bet. Conversely, if you’re willing to accept longer dry spells for the chance at substantial wins, high volatility slots might suit you better.
